Frequent Insurance Dispute Scenarios and How to Resolve Them
Insurance disputes can be a stressful experience, but understanding common scenarios and knowing how to handle them can make the process smoother. One source of conflict is disagreement over coverage. Policies can be complex, resulting to confusion about what events are insured. Another common dispute involves claims handling. Policyholders may disagree on the value of damages or the timeliness with which a claim is resolved.
To efficiently handle these disputes, it's essential to thoroughly review your policy documents and understand your rights and obligations. Discuss openly and transparently with your insurer, documenting all correspondence. If you can't come to a mutually acceptable resolution on your own, consider seeking the assistance of an insurance agent or attorney.
